Peru reports national production growth of 1.80% in May 2026 v May 2025

CARACAS, VENEZUELA (By Piero Stewart, Energy Analytics Institute, 14.Jul.2026, Words: 100) — Peru’s national production grew by 1.80% in May 2026 compared to May 2025, reported El Comerico, citing a report from the National Institute of Statistics and Informatics (INEI).
